Google has just announced its latest update on its Google Goggles app that carries version 1.3 is improved with faster performance than before.
Scanning barcodes are now done in an instant. You no longer need to manually take a shot as it will immediately recognise the barcode by simply hovering over it. However as usual, most Malaysian products may not return results and this probably work better on international products. Another improvement is Goggles ability to recognise print ads. According to Google, Goggles is now capable of detecting print ads from U.S. magazines and newspaper from August 2010 onwards.
The biggest and most interesting feature for this version however is Goggle’s ability to solve Sudoku puzzles. We don’t play Sudoku but it is understandable how frustrating it is to get stuck and not being about to solve it. The next time you get into such situation, just launch Goggles and take a picture of the whole Sudoku puzzle. To download, search for Goggles in Android Market or at the AppStore.
